Right now Cache County’s 2010 budget is out of balance but County Executive Lynn Lemon assured the county council Tuesday night that it will be a balanced budget he presents at the next meeting on November 10th.Although council members agreed Cache County is in better financial position than many other counties, Lemon said that doesn’t mean things aren’t tough. He says revenues have decreased to the point that there will be no pay increases for employees but, he says, hopefully people won’t be losing jobs.”Really, over the last year we’ve tried to make sure that if we had positions opened up we seriously looked as to whether we fill those positions or we could hold off filling those positions,” Lemon said. “We intend to continue to do that and we’ll see what we are faced with trying to bring this budget into balance.”Lemon says he still has to meet with some department heads before the budget is finalized. There will be a public hearing before the budget is approved.
